Two dead after Wednesday’s motorcycle crash on Oleander Drive

WILMINGTON, NC (WWAY) — Two people are now confirmed dead following a motorcycle crash on Oleander Drive Wednesday afternoon, according to the Wilmington Police Department.
Police said the motorcycle driver was pronounced dead at the scene, and a passenger in the other vehicle involved was taken to Novant Health New Hanover Regional Medical Center, where they later died from their injuries.
The motorcycle driver has been identified as Tacoma Reda, 22, of Wilmington. The passenger in the other vehicle was identified as Ofelia Landa, 62, also of Wilmington.
The crash happened around 1:45 p.m. in the 5900 block of Oleander Drive.
Investigators said the motorcycle was traveling at a high rate of speed. Witnesses told officers they estimated the motorcycle was traveling between 90 and 100 mph before the collision.
Police said the investigation is still ongoing.
